2. Программные средства:
а) Системные программы. К этим программам, выполняющим общие функции, обычно относят операционные системы, которые управляют аппаратными средствами и распределяют их ресурсы для максимально эффективного использования, системы управления базами данных (СУБД), обеспечивающие выполнение стандартных функций по обработке данных, и сервисные программы, которые выполняют в компьютере основные операции, например сортировку записей. Системные программы обычно разрабатывают поставщики аппаратных средств или фирмы, специализирующиеся в области программного обеспечения, и модифицируют с учетом индивидуальных требований.
б) Прикладные (пользовательские) программы - это наборы машинных команд для обработки данных, которые организация-пользователь разрабатывает самостоятельно или приобретает у внешнего поставщика.
3. Документация - описание системы и структуры управления применительно к вводу, обработке и выводу данных, обработке сообщений, логическим и другим командам.
4. Персонал - работники, которые управляют системой, проектируют ее и снабжают программами, эксплуатируют и контролируют систему обработки данных.
5. Данные - сведения о хозяйственных операциях и другая необходимая информация, которую вводят, хранят и обрабатывают в системе.
6. Процедуры контроля - процедуры, обеспечивающие соответствующую запись операций, предупреждающие или регистрирующие ошибки.
Способ обработки хозяйственных операций при ведении БУ оказывает существенное влияние на организационную структуру фирмы, а также на процедуры и методы внутреннего контроля. Компьютерная технология характеризуется рядом особенностей, которые следует учитывать при оценке условий и процедур контроля. Ниже приведены отличия компьютерной обработки данных БУ от неавтоматизированной:
· Единообразное выполнение операций. Компьютерная обработка предполагает использование одних и тех же команд при выполнении идентичных операций БУ, что практически исключает появлению случайных ошибок, обыкновенно присущих ручной обработке. Напротив, программные ошибки (или другие систематические ошибки в аппаратных либо программных средствах) приводят к неправильной обработке всех идентичных операций при одинаковых условиях.
· Разделение функций. Компьютерная система может осуществить множество процедур внутреннего контроля, которые в неавтоматизированных системах выполняют разные специалисты. Такая ситуация оставляет специалистам, имеющим доступ к компьютеру, возможность вмешательства в другие функции. В итоге компьютерные системы могут потребовать введения дополнительных мер для поддержания контроля на необходимом уровне, который в неавтоматизированных системах достигается простым разделением функций. К подобным мерам может относится система паролей, которые предотвращают действия, не допустимые со стороны специалистов, имеющих доступ к информации об активах и учетных документах через терминал в диалоговом режиме.
· Потенциальные возможности появления ошибок и неточностей. По сравнению с неавтоматизированными системами БУ компьютерные системы более открыты для несанкционированного доступа, включая лиц, осуществляющих контроль. Они также открыты для скрытого изменения данных и прямого или косвенного получения информации об активах. Чем меньше человек вмешивается в машинную обработку операций учета, тем ниже возможность выявления ошибок и неточностей. Ошибки, допущенные при разработке или корректировке прикладных программ, могут оставаться незамеченными на протяжении длительного периода.
· Потенциальные возможности усиления контроля со стороны администрации. Компьютерные системы дают в руки администрации широкий набор аналитических средств, позволяющих оценивать и контролировать деятельность фирмы. Наличие дополнительного инструментария обеспечивает укрепление системы внутреннего контроля в целом и, таким образом, снижение риска его неэффективности. Так, результаты обычного сопоставления фактических значений коэффициента издержек с плановыми, а также сверки счетов поступают к администрации более регулярно при компьютерной обработке информации. Кроме того, некоторые прикладные программы накапливают статистическую информацию о работе компьютера, которую можно использовать в целях контроля фактического хода обработки операций БУ.
· Инициирование выполнения операций в компьютере. Компьютерная система может выполнять некоторые операции автоматически, причем их санкционирование не обязательно документируется, как это делается в неавтоматизированных системах БУ, поскольку сам факт принятия такой системы в эксплуатацию администрацией предполагает в неявном виде наличие соответствующих санкций.
В данном тексте будет рассмотрен такой элемент компьютерной системы, как прикладные программные средства. (В нашем случае - бухгалтерские программы). На текущий момент региональный рынок представлен довольно большим количеством систем ведения БУ. На анализируемом предприятии БУ ведется с помощью программы «1C: Бухгалтерия».
Назначение программы и основные принципы.
Программа «1С: Бухгалтерия» является универсальной бухгалтерской программой и предназначена для ведения синтетического и аналитического БУ по различным разделам.
Аналитический учет ведется по объектам аналитического учета (субконто) в натуральном и стоимостном выражениях.
Программа предоставляет возможность ручного и автоматического ввода проводок. Все проводки заносятся в журнал операций. При просмотре проводок в журнале операций их можно ограничить произвольным временным интервалом, группировать и искать по различным параметрам проводок.
Кроме журнала операций программа поддерживает несколько списков справочной информации (справочников): план счетов; список видов объектов аналитического учета; списки объектов аналитического учета (субконто); констант и т.д.
На основании введенных проводок может быть выполнен расчет итогов. Итоги могут выводиться за квартал, год, месяц и за любой период, ограниченный двумя датами. Расчет итогов может выполняться по запросу и одновременно с вводом проводок (в последнем случае не требуется пересчет).
После расчета итогов программа формирует различные ведомости:
· сводные проводки;
· оборотно-сальдовую ведомость;
· оборотно-сальдовую ведомость по объектам аналитического учета;
· карточка счета;
· карточка счета по одному объекту аналитического учета;
· анализ счета (аналог главной книги);
· анализ счета по датам;
· анализ счета по объектам аналитического учета;
· анализ объекта аналитического учета по всем счетам;
· карточка объекта аналитического учета по всем счетам;
· журнальный ордер.
В программе существует режим формирования произвольных отчетов, позволяющий на некотором бухгалтерском языке описать форму и содержание отчета, включая в него остатки и обороты по счетам и по объектам аналитического учета. С помощью данного режима реализованы отчеты, предоставляемые в налоговые органы, кроме того, данный режим используется для создания внутренних отчетов для анализа финансовой деятельности организации в произвольной форме.
Кроме того, программа имеет функции сохранения резервной копии информации и режим сохранения в архиве текстовых документов.
Основное окно и главное меню программы.
После запуска программы выводится основное окно и главное меню.
Главное меню программы состоит из следующих столбцов:
1. Операции: для обращения к Журналу операций, справочникам счетов, аналитики, констант, другим режимам и выхода из программы.
· справочник счетов;
· справочник видов субконто;
· справочник субконто;
· справочник констант;
· журнал операций;
· интервал видимости операций;
· типовые операции.
2. Действия: для выполнения определенных действий над строками списков операций и справочников (ввод, корректировка, удаление и т.д.).
3. Отчеты: для обращения к функции расчета итогов и к функциям формирования различных ведомостей и отчетов.
· расчет итогов;
· сводные проводки;
· оборотно-сальдовая ведомость;
· анализ счета;
· карточка счета;
· анализ счета по субконто;
· анализ счета по датам;
· анализ субконто;
· карточка субконто;
· журнальный ордер;
· формирование отчетов;
· создание и модификация отчетов.
4. Сервис: для установки параметров, выполнения служебных функций программы, сохранения и восстановления архивной копии информации, и т.д.
· установка параметров;
· принтер;
· сохранение данных;
· восстановление данных;
· архив текстовых документов.
5. Окна: для выбора окон и различных действий с ними.
6. Помощь: для обращения к различным разделам помощи.
К конкретным функциям программы можно обратиться, выбрав соответствующий пункт меню, нажав определенную клавишу или выбрав мышью соответствующую иконку на панели иконок под главным меню.
В нижней части основного окна программы при выборе из меню или выборе иконки выводится полное наименование выбираемой функции.
Установка параметров:
Выбор данного пункта меню активизирует окно, в котором устанавливаются параметры работы программы:
- "Дата" устанавливает текущую дату, она используется при вводе новых проводок.
- "Коды принтера" - устанавливает последовательность кодов, посылаемых на печатающее устройство, перед каждым документом. Данные коды предназначены для установки на принтере нужной ширины символов и высоты строк для получения требуемых размеров документов. Коды символов вводятся в десятичном виде через запятую. Например, для принтера типа «Epson FX-80» используется код 15;